module Toys
##
# **_Defined in the toys-core gem_**
#
# A Completion is a callable Proc that determines candidates for shell tab
# completion. You pass a {Toys::Completion::Context} object (which includes
# the current string fragment and other information) and it returns an array
# of candidates, represented by {Toys::Completion::Candidate} objects, for
# completing the fragment.
#
# A useful method here is the class method {Toys::Completion.create} which
# takes a variety of inputs and returns a suitable completion Proc.
#
module Completion

##
# **_Defined in the toys-core gem_**
#
# A candidate for completing a string fragment.
#
# A candidate includes a string representing the potential completed
# word, as well as a flag indicating whether it is a *partial* completion
# (i.e. a prefix that could still be added to) versus a *final* word.
# Generally, tab completion systems should add a trailing space after a
# final completion but not after a partial completion.
#
class Candidate

##
# Create a completion Proc from a variety of specification formats. The
# completion is constructed from the given specification object and/or the
# given block. Additionally, some completions can take a hash of options.
#
# Recognized specs include:
#
# * `:empty`: Returns the empty completion. Any block or options are
# ignored.
#
# * `:file_system`: Returns a completion that searches the current
# directory for file and directory names. You may also pass any of the
# options recognized by {Toys::Completion::FileSystem#initialize}. The
# block is ignored.
#
# * An **Array** of strings. Returns a completion that uses those values
# as candidates. You may also pass any of the options recognized by
# {Toys::Completion::Enum#initialize}. The block is ignored.
#
# * A **function**, either passed as a Proc (where the block is ignored)
# or as a block (if the spec is nil). The function must behave as a
# completion object, taking {Toys::Completion::Context} as the sole
# argument, and returning an array of {Toys::Completion::Candidate}.
#
# * `:default` and `nil` indicate the **default completion**. For this
# method, the default is the empty completion (i.e. these are synonyms
# for `:empty`). However, other completion resolution methods might
# have a different default.
#
# @param spec [Object] See the description for recognized values.
# @param options [Hash] Additional options to pass to the completion.
# @param block [Proc] See the description for recognized forms.
# @return [Toys::Completion::Base,Proc]
#
def self.create(spec = nil, **options, &block)
# Source available in the toys-core gem
end
